Repair communication breakdowns on the spot and drive positive results in every conversation

Failed conversations can take a heavy toll on our professional and personal lives, threatening to damage relationships, erode trust, and make it impossible to resolve conflicts, reach decisions, or achieve mutual understanding.

Conversation Transformation gives you practical guidelines for managing the six most common (and aggravating) conversation killers: yes-buts, mind-reads, negative predictions, leading questions, complaining, and verbal attacks. Each skill-building chapter guides you through a three-step process for replacing unconstructive habits with more effective responses:

AWARENESS
Learn to recognize an ineffective communication pattern the instant it occurs

ACTION
Use specific new strategies to turn the conversation in a better direction

PRACTICE
Engage in repeated, structured practice to turn those actions into new habits

About the Author:
Dr. Ben Benjamin is a communications consultant, business coach, and writer. He holds a doctorate in education and is an accomplished teacher trainer; he has trained instructors who have offered his courses throughout the United States and in Europe. Dr. Benjamin is author of hundreds of articles, as well as several books.

Amy Yeager is a certified Senior SAVI Trainer. She has designed and led SAVI trainings for multinational corporations, schools, healthcare organizations, and other nonprofit institutions. In addition to her in-person training, she conducts Web-based phone seminars for ongoing skill development. She is a certified practitioner of the Alexander Technique and Self Regulation Therapy.

Anita Simon is co-developer with Yvonne Agazarian of SAVI®, the System for Analyzing Verbal Interaction. Dr. Simon teaches SAVI® regularly at a variety of professional conferences and at smaller meetings in the fields of psychotherapy, human resources, and education.
